I don't know if this is a bug, but I experience frequent disconnects from my wireless router. I connect fine but then experience random disconnects. Then I reconnect automatically. I'm using Puppy Slacko 5.5.

I've searched the forum without success. Thanks for any ideas.

Don't have this problem any longer. The first time I connected I used the Frisbee method and was having the random disconnects. Then I switched to the Internet Wizard method and no longer have the disconnects. Thanks for offering to help. I'm about to reply to your post to my other issue with my laptop waking from sleep.
